UC STUDENT TELEPHONE AND VOICE MAIL OPTIONS
Students also can order traditional landline telephone and voice mail
service for their resident hall room from UCit Network & Telecommunications
Services. Students can provide their own telephone and answering machine or
lease a telephone and a voice mailbox from UCit. The monthly charge for the
telephone and voice mail will be billed directly to the student ordering the
service.

LONG DISTANCE DIALING (Including
International Calls)
All long distance calls must be paid by the student. A student may elect to
use any prepaid calling card. Long Distance directory assistance is provided
by your long distance service provider. Do not call the University Operator.
The University Operator cannot place a long distance call for you.
CALLING CARDS
Students may charge calls to any calling card, using applicable calling card
instructions. Remember to dial “9” when using campus telephones to call
off-campus.
DIRECTORY ASSISTANCE
The University uses a speech directory system. Dial “0” from a campus phone
and the system will prompt the caller with: For a college or department
directory say 1. For a names directory say 2. Speak clearly, do not add
superfluous wording, and reduce background noise as much as possible. If,
during normal working hours, the system can not forward your call, you will
be connected to a University Operator.

DIALING INSTRUCTIONS
ON CAMPUS
To call any telephone number on the Uptown West or Uptown East (Academic
Health Center), Stratford Heights, or University Park residences, enter the
last 5 digits of the telephone number.
